About this route:
A direct, nonstop flight between Mytilene International Airport (MJT), Mytilene, Lesbos Island, Greece and Nanki-Shirahama Airport (SHM), Shirahama, Japan would travel a Great Circle distance of 5,657 miles (or 9,104 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Mytilene International Airport and Nanki-Shirahama Airport, the route shown on this map most likely appears curved because of this reason.

Facts about Mytilene International Airport (MJT):
- In addition to being known as "Mytilene International Airport", other names for MJT include "Odysseas Elytis" and "Διεθνής Κρατικός Αερολιμένας Μυτιλήνης Οδυσσέας Ελύτης"".
- Because of Mytilene International Airport's relatively low elevation of 60 feet, planes can take off or land at Mytilene International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
- The furthest airport from Mytilene International Airport (MJT) is Rurutu Airport (RUR), which is located 11,282 miles (18,156 kilometers) away in Rurutu, French Polynesia.
- Mytilene International Airport (MJT) currently has only 1 runway.
- The closest airport to Mytilene International Airport (MJT) is Balıkesir Koca Seyit Airport (Balıkesir Koca Seyit Airport) (EDO), which is located 41 miles (66 kilometers) NNE of MJT.
